February 13, 201312 yr Productive day today: finished up swapping two injectors which had the return nipples broken (and leaked fuel like a mofo, the whole left side of the block is diesel), finished up the electrical issues and found the turbo whine. Turns out the nuts holding the turbo to the manifold worked themselves lose. I suspect that the downpipe was not tightened correctly at some point when the engine had to be idled to warm up for the head torquing procedure and because of that they vibrated lose. Nice and tight now.

February 13, 201312 yr .32 H&R and .327 Federal are two other wheelgun calibers that often get overlooked
February 13, 201312 yr If you go .327 Federal, you can shoot .327 Federal, .32 H&R,.32 S&W Long, and .32 S&W Short. Very versatile, especially if you handload.
